EFEKTIVITAS RANCANGAN KURSI KULIAH ERGONOMIS TERHADAP MUSKULOSKELETAL DISORDERS PADA MAHASISWA KIDAL

Indrawati Raning, Ramadhan Tosepu, Asnia Zainuddin, La Ode Muhammad Sety, Syawal Kamiluddin Saptaputra, I Putu Sudayasa

Abstract


Abstrak: Sebagian besar fasilitas pendidikan termasuk kursi kuliah dirancang untuk pengguna tangan kanan, sehingga mahasiswa kidal menulis dengan postur tidak ergonomis yang meningkatkan risiko Musculoskeletal Disorders (MsDs) seperti nyeri punggung dan leher. Postur kerja yang salah dalam jangka panjang dapat memicu ketegangan otot dan kelelahan. Secara global, 1,71 miliar orang mengalami gangguan musculoskeletal salah satu beban kesehatan terbesar. Di Fakultas Kesehatan Masyarakat Universitas Halu Oleo, mahasiswa kidal melaporkan ketidaknyamanan signifikan saat menggunakan kursi berlengan kanan. Penelitian ini menggunakan desain quasi-experimental dengan pre-test post-test pada 30 mahasiswa kidal yang dipilih secara purposive sampling dengan kriteria aktif kuliah dan tidak memiliki riwayat cedera muskuloskeletal. Kelompok intervensi menggunakan kursi ergonomis dengan papan tulis kiri, sedangkan pembanding memakai kursi existing. Keluhan muskuloskeletal diukur menggunakan Nordic Body Map dan postur dinilai dengan Rapid Upper Limb Assessment (RULA). Hasil menunjukkan penurunan signifikan ketidaknyamanan setelah penggunaan kursi ergonomis (p=0,001), meski perbaikan postur belum optimal. Kesimpulannya, kursi ergonomis sesuai dominasi tangan efektif meningkatkan kenyamanan dan berpotensi menurunkan risiko MsDs pada mahasiswa kidal.

Abstract: Most educational facilities, including lecture chairs, are designed for right-handed users, forcing left-handed students to adopt non-ergonomic postures that increase the risk of Musculoskeletal Disorders (MSDs), such as back and neck pain. Prolonged improper posture can lead to muscle strain and fatigue. Globally, approximately 1.71 billion people suffer from musculoskeletal disorders, making them one of the leading global health burdens. At the Faculty of Public Health, Halu Oleo University, left-handed students reported significant discomfort when using right-handed armchairs. This study employed a quasi-experimental design with a pre-test–post-test approach involving 30 left-handed students selected through purposive sampling, based on criteria of being actively enrolled and having no history of musculoskeletal injury. The intervention group used ergonomically designed chairs with left-side writing boards, while the comparison group used standard chairs. Musculoskeletal complaints were assessed using the Nordic Body Map, and posture was evaluated using the Rapid Upper Limb Assessment (RULA). The results indicated a significant reduction in discomfort after using ergonomic chairs (p = 0.001), although posture improvement remained suboptimal. In conclusion, ergonomic chairs designed according to hand dominance effectively enhance comfort and have the potential to reduce MSDs risk among left-handed students.
